Official abstract text for this publication.
An electronic control unit having a sealed housing including a main body and a cover fixed to one another and a sealing element in contact with one and/or the other of the main body and the cover. The control unit also includes a circuit board arrangement in the housing which a circuit board is located. In addition, the control unit also includes at least one housing stabilizing element in contact with the circuit board arrangement and one or the other of the main body and the cover.

What is claimed is: 1. An electronic control unit comprising: a sealed housing; a main body being part of the sealed housing; a base being part of the main body; a plurality of supports being part of the main body, the plurality of supports rising from the base; a cover attached to the main body, the cover being part of the sealed housing and comprising at least one indentation; a sealing element in contact with the main body and the cover; a circuit board arrangement located in the sealed housing; a circuit board fixed to the main body, the circuit board being part of the circuit board arrangement; at least one housing stabilizing element being part of the sealed housing, the at least one housing stabilizing element in contact with the circuit board arrangement and the cover such that the at least one housing stabilizing element is interposed between the circuit board and the cover of the sealed housing; and one or more fixing elements being part of the circuit board arrangement, each fixing element comprising a coupling element, a plurality of screws, and a head, the at least one housing stabilizing element being interposed between and in mechanical contact with a head of the one of the fixing elements and the cover, each support of the plurality of supports receives the coupling element of the one or more fixing elements, and each of the plurality of screws having at least one head, wherein the at least one housing stabilizing element is interposed between the cover and the at least one head of each of the plurality of screws; wherein the one or more fixing elements connects the circuit board to the main body and wherein at least one housing stabilizing element is interposed between the at least one indentation and one of the at least one head of one of the plurality of screws. 2. The electronic control unit of claim 1 , wherein the at least one housing stabilizing element is interposed between the indentation and the circuit board. 3. The electronic control unit of claim 1 , wherein the fixing elements in contact with the housing stabilizing elements are positioned in correspondence to portions of the sealed housing having the highest deformability. 4. The electronic control unit of claim 1 , further comprising: a first border portion formed as part of the main body; and a second border portion formed as part of the cover; wherein the fixing elements in contact with the housing stabilizing elements are positioned close to the border portions of the sealed housing. 5. The electronic control unit of claim 1 , the housing stabilizing elements further comprising adhesive glue. 6. The electronic control unit of claim 1 , the housing stabilizing elements further comprising a sealant material.
